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Belly-shaped Hard Grass | saltmarsh baccharis |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Plantae (Plants) | Plantae (Plants) |
| Phylum same |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) |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) |
| Class | Liliopsida (Monocots) | Magnoliopsida (Dicots) |
| Order | Poales (Grasses) | Asterales (Daisies & Sunflowers) |
| Family | Poaceae (Grass Family) | Asteraceae (Daisy Family) |
| Genus | Aegilops | Baccharis |
| Species | Aegilops ventricosa | Baccharis glutinosa |
Evolutionary Relationship
Belly-shaped Hard Grass and saltmarsh baccharis share a common ancestor at the Phylum level: Magnoliophyta. (Flowering Plants)
